3 medical colleges approved for Karnataka including one in Chikkamagaluru

News Network
October 24, 2019

Bengaluru, Oct 24: The Union Ministry for Health and Family Welfare has approved the Karnataka government's proposal for establishment of three new medical colleges in the state, under the Centrally-sponsored Scheme.

According to a notification issued on October 23, the new medical colleges will be established in Chikkamagaluru, Haveri and Yadgiri districts.

Under the scheme, the Central and state governments will share the cost on 60:40 ratio, respectively. Each college will be established at an estimated cost of Rs 325 crore each.

Mangaluru: A sense of shock and anxiety has gripped the city as Mumtaz Ali, brother of former MLA Mohiuddin Bava, has gone missing. His car was discovered abandoned near the Kuloor Bridge in Mangaluru early Sunday morning, sparking a frantic search operation.

The black BMW, found damaged at the scene, prompted immediate action from fire and emergency service personnel who rushed to the spot and began combing the river. The atmosphere was tense as Panambur police confirmed the vehicle belonged to Mumtaz Ali, heightening fears for his safety.

Commissioner of Police Anupam Agrawal and former MLA Mohiuddin Bava arrived at the scene, joining the growing crowd of concerned locals gathered along the riverbank. 

As search efforts continue, the community holds its breath, hoping for positive news in this difficult and emotional time.
